What Brake Pads Actually Do—and Why They Wear Out

Brake pads are designed to create friction. That’s how your vehicle slows down when you press the brake pedal. The pads clamp onto your rotors, converting motion into heat. And every time that happens, a little bit of your brake pad wears away.

This is normal. But once the pad material thins beyond a safe level, you’re not just dealing with a worn part—you’re risking:

  • Longer stopping distances
     

  • Overheated or warped rotors
     

  • Damaged calipers
     

  • Brake fluid degradation
     

  • Reduced system pressure and response
     

In short: when brake pads are neglected, the entire system suffers.

 


 

How to Know When It’s Time to Replace Your Brake Pads

Most drivers don’t act until they hear something—but by then, damage may already be occurring. Knowing the signs early can prevent serious (and expensive) problems later.

Watch for:

  • Squealing or screeching noises when braking
     

  • Grinding—a sign the pads are gone and metal is hitting metal
     

  • Soft or spongy brake pedal
     

  • Increased stopping distance or a delay in response
     

  • Pulling to one side during braking
     

  • Brake warning light illuminated
     

  • Vibration or pulsation when braking
     

If you’re noticing any of these symptoms—or it’s simply been over a year since your last brake inspection—schedule a checkup immediately.

 


 

How Long Do Brake Pads Typically Last?

Most brake pads last between 30,000 and 70,000 miles, but the number itself doesn’t tell the whole story. Brake wear is influenced by:

  • Driving conditions in Escondido (hills, traffic, stop-and-go routes)
     

  • How often you brake hard or late
     

  • Vehicle type and weight
     

  • Pad material (ceramic vs semi-metallic)
     

  • Rotors and caliper condition

What a Complete Brake Pad Replacement Service Includes

Too many shops offer brake pad replacement as a “quick job.” But real safety doesn’t come from speed—it comes from thoroughness.

At Grand Garage, we provide a full-system brake service, including:

🔧 Premium Brake Pad Replacement

We use OEM-grade or better pads designed to reduce noise, increase longevity, and deliver consistent stopping power.

🌀 Rotor Resurfacing or Replacement

Rotors must be measured for thickness and checked for grooves, warping, or glazing. If they’re compromised, your new pads will wear unevenly or fail to grip.

🛠️ Caliper Inspection

We check for caliper piston movement, boot condition, sticking pins, and hydraulic function. One failed caliper can compromise the whole system.

💧 Brake Fluid Condition Check

Brake fluid absorbs moisture over time, reducing effectiveness and boiling point. If it’s dark, contaminated, or old, it may need to be flushed.

🚗 Road Test Validation

We test pedal feel, braking response, and performance under real-world driving conditions before releasing any vehicle back to you.

This isn’t just pad replacement. It’s a complete brake system reset done the right way.

 


 

The Cost of Delay: What Happens When You Wait Too Long

Waiting on brake service may seem like a way to “buy time,” but here’s what it often ends up buying instead:

  • Grooved, warped, or cracked rotors
     

  • Sticking calipers that wear pads unevenly
     

  • ABS system faults from fluid degradation or imbalanced pressure
     

  • Increased risk of brake failure during panic stops or wet roads
     

  • Premature wear of new components due to unresolved system problems
     

In every case, delay multiplies the cost—financially and mechanically. That’s why early action is the real money-saver.
